Seeking Justice: Ventura County Sheriff’s Office Reopens 2012 Murder Case In a renewed effort to bring closure to a tragic and unsolved murder case, the Ventura County Sheriff’s Office has reopened the investigation into the murder of Edward Velasquez, a 42-year-old man who was shot to death in El Rio over a decade ago. With advancements in technology and the hope of new leads, investigators are determined to solve this cold case and finally bring the perpetrator to justice. On the evening of October 26, 2012, Edward Velasquez was tragically found shot dead at the intersection of Cortez Street and Salem Avenue. He had sustained a single gunshot wound to the upper body and was pronounced dead at the scene. Despite a thorough initial investigation, including the collection of evidence and interviews with witnesses, no arrests were made, and the case went cold in 2013. At the time, witnesses described the killer as a Hispanic man in his early 20s with a light complexion and a “clean cut” appearance. Additionally, a beige four-door sedan was identified as the shooter’s vehicle. Despite these crucial pieces of information, the case remained unsolved, leaving investigators frustrated and the family of Edward Velasquez without answers for over a decade. A Devastating Tragedy: Murder Charges Filed Against Driver Who Killed 4 Women in Malibu In a heart-wrenching incident that has shaken the community, murder charges have been filed against the driver responsible for the tragic deaths of four Pepperdine University students in Malibu. Fraser Bohm, 22, was taken into custody and charged with four counts of murder in connection with the deaths of Niamh Rolston, Peyton Stewart, Asha Weir, and Deslyn Williams. The devastating crash occurred on October 17th when the four college seniors were struck by a vehicle allegedly driven by Bohm on the Pacific Coast Highway. Initially, Bohm was arrested at the scene for gross vehicular manslaughter, but he was released as authorities continued to investigate the circumstances surrounding the crash. The Los Angeles County Sheriff’s Department explained that at the time of Bohm’s release, much of the evidence necessary to hold him in custody was pending. It was crucial to gather all the necessary evidence to present a strong case to the District Attorney’s Office for charges. After thorough investigation, charges were officially filed on Monday, and Bohm was taken back into custody on Tuesday. He is currently being held on $8 million bail in jail. A Heartbreaking Tragedy: Daughter Charged in Mother’s Murder in El Monte In a deeply distressing incident, a 25-year-old woman has been charged with the murder of her mother in El Monte. The accused, Kimberly Gonzalez, allegedly stabbed and killed her mother, Jacqueline Perez, at their home on Ranchito Street. The shocking nature of this crime has left the community reeling with disbelief and sorrow. The details surrounding this tragic event are both horrifying and heartbreaking. An El Monte police officer reportedly witnessed Gonzalez outside the home, covered in her mother’s blood. The crime scene itself was marked by bloody footprints, a visual reminder of the violence that occurred within those walls. Jacqueline Perez was pronounced dead at the scene, and law enforcement officials have recovered the suspected murder weapon. The Los Angeles County District Attorney’s Office has officially charged Kimberly Gonzalez with one count of murder and one count of assault with a deadly weapon. It is alleged that Gonzalez used a knife during the commission of this heinous act. The severity of the charges reflects the gravity of the crime committed. A Heartbreaking Tragedy: Suspected DUI Crash Claims the Life of a Woman in Carlsbad In a devastating incident that highlights the dangers of driving under the influence (DUI), a driver has been arrested after a crash that resulted in the death of a woman in Carlsbad. The fatal collision occurred on Sunday night, around 9:55 p.m., on Interstate 5, south of Cannon Road. The driver, whose actions are suspected to be influenced by alcohol, now faces serious legal consequences.
